Overview

The Hettich HettCube Series represents a modular, CO₂-independent laboratory incubator platform engineered for precision temperature control and long-term operational stability in life science applications. Unlike traditional CO₂-dependent incubators, the HettCube relies on robust passive humidity retention combined with advanced PID-controlled heating and optional refrigeration circuits—enabling consistent thermal environments without gas supply infrastructure or associated calibration drift. Its core architecture integrates a double-walled insulated chamber with low-thermal-mass stainless-steel interior, minimizing temperature gradients and ensuring uniformity across the entire working volume (±0.3 °C at setpoint, typical). Designed for continuous operation under demanding laboratory conditions, the HettCube series meets the functional requirements of microbiological culture, cell maintenance (non-CO₂-requiring strains), enzyme activity assays, and stability testing per ICH Q1 guidelines. Each unit is assembled in Germany and undergoes factory validation for temperature distribution and recovery time per ISO 14644-1 Class 5 cleanroom-compatible protocols.

Key Features

  • Modular scalability: Three base configurations—HettCube 200 (200 L), HettCube 400 (400 L), and HettCube 600 (600 L nominal volume; 351 L fully validated)—allow selection based on throughput, footprint, and regulatory validation scope.
  • Refrigerated variants (R-models): Equipped with compressor-based cooling enabling operation from 0 °C to +65 °C—critical for psychrophilic culture, cold-chain simulation, or multi-temperature comparative studies.
  • User-centric interface: High-contrast graphical LCD display with intuitive menu navigation, programmable ramp/soak profiles, and real-time logging of temperature history (last 30 days buffered).
  • Passive humidity management: Optimized chamber sealing and internal water reservoir design maintain >85% RH at 37 °C without active humidification—reducing condensation risk and simplifying maintenance.
  • Robust construction: All internal surfaces are electropolished stainless steel (AISI 316L); external casing features powder-coated steel with rounded corners for easy decontamination and compliance with ISO 15195:2013 cleaning validation standards.
  • Integrated safety systems: Overtemperature cut-off (independent hardware thermostat), door-open alarm with audible/visual alert, and automatic power-down on critical sensor failure.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ance

The HettCube accommodates standard microbiological and cell culture formats—including Petri dishes (up to 1800 × 90 mm plates in the HettCube 600), multiwell plates, test tubes, flasks, and roller bottles—via adjustable stainless-steel shelving with load-rated support (max. 25 kg/shelf). Its chamber geometry and airflow design minimize turbulence while ensuring laminar heat distribution, supporting growth consistency across heterogeneous sample loads. The system is designed for use in environments governed by EU MDR Annex I essential requirements, FDA 21 CFR Part 11–ready data export (via USB), and supports IQ/OQ documentation packages aligned with ISO/IEC 17025 and GxP principles. Validation reports include temperature mapping (per ASTM E2297-21), recovery time assessment (<15 min after 30-sec door opening), and alarm response verification.

Software & Data Management

While the HettCube operates as a standalone instrument, its embedded controller logs timestamped temperature readings every 60 seconds to non-volatile memory. USB export enables CSV-formatted data transfer for integration into LIMS or ELN platforms. Optional Ethernet connectivity (via Hettich Connect Module) adds remote monitoring, email alerts on deviation events, and audit-trail-enabled user access logs compliant with FDA 21 CFR Part 11 Annex 11 requirements. Firmware updates are delivered via signed firmware packages with SHA-256 verification, ensuring integrity during field upgrades.

FAQ

Does the HettCube require CO₂ gas supply or calibration?

No. The HettCube operates independently of CO₂ and does not incorporate gas sensors or flow controllers—eliminating routine gas calibration, consumables, and associated infrastructure costs.
Can the HettCube be validated for GMP environments?

Yes. Factory-provided IQ/OQ templates, temperature mapping reports, and traceable calibration certificates (DAkkS-accredited where applicable) support qualification in pharmaceutical and medical device manufacturing settings.
What is the maximum allowable ambient temperature for installation?

The unit is rated for operation in ambient temperatures up to +32 °C with ≤70% RH. For installations above 28 °C, adequate ventilation clearance (≥10 cm on all sides) and absence of direct sunlight are required to maintain specified performance.
Is remote monitoring supported out of the box?

Standard units include local display and USB data export. Remote monitoring requires optional Hettich Connect Module (Ethernet/WiFi) and compatible Hettich Cloud or on-premise server configuration.
How often does the water reservoir need refilling?

Under typical 37 °C operation, the integrated reservoir (capacity: 1.2 L) requires replenishment every 5–7 days. A low-level indicator appears on the display 48 hours prior to depletion.
